What condition must be met for a repeated skill to be recognized as a value part in different connections?

For a repeated skill to be recognized as a value part in different connections, it is essential that the skill is performed in different connections. This means that the skill must be integrated into separate sequences or combinations that showcase a varied performance context. In gymnastics, the combination of different skills and how they are linked together plays a crucial role in the overall artistic impression and difficulty level of a routine.

By incorporating the same skill into distinct connections, judges can evaluate the gymnastic performance more holistically, acknowledging the gymnast's ability to utilize their skills in various ways rather than merely repeating them in the same context. This is why it is important for gymnasts seeking to maximize their score to understand that connections of skills can impact their overall score, depending on how they are executed creatively and effectively.
